Requirements

  • 3–5 years of HR leadership experience to confidently oversee all property-level HR functions and initiatives.
  • Working knowledge of employment laws (FLSA, FMLA, ADA, etc.) to ensure legal compliance and sound decision-making.
  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ent experience to support strategic and day-to-day HR operations.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office and HR technology to manage data, communication, and compliance tasks effectively.
  • Strong communication and presentation skills, critical for building trust and fostering a positive associate experience.

Responsibilities

  • Lead full-cycle recruiting efforts on property, partnering with hiring managers and managing the hiring process through Workday.
  • Ensure compliance with employment laws and maintain accurate records across HRIS, training, performance, and benefits.
  • Facilitate onboarding, orientation, and training programs that support associate development and brand standards.
  • Champion associate engagement and relations through recognition programs, performance management, and open communication.
  • Administer safety, workers' compensation, and unemployment processes while promoting a culture of safety and well-being.
